[vdr] Re: runvdr and spaces in parameter-calls
Am Freitag, 31. Oktober 2003 01:25 schrieb Frederick Page:
> --plugin='mp3 -m /usr/local/vdr/mount.sh -M /usr/local/vdr/mplayer.sh'
> then vdr (?) fails to start "unkown option -- M" (exactly this
> message).
>
> Also when I change the last line to
> --record='/usr/local/bin/noad --statisticfile=/video/noadstat'
> it's just as if I had not stated anything at all, noad is not
> executed. My problems seem to be the spaces in the parameters,
> changing the ' to \" makes no difference :-/
Put the parameters in escaped quotes and call vdr with
su -c "$VDRCMD"
That works fine for me. Also, read the _various_ threads about bash quoting
that float around this mailing list.
